(Alliance News) - Budget carrier easyJet PLC has been promoted back to the FTSE 100 index following the latest quarterly review, replacing gold miner Endeavour Mining PLC, which is relegated following a sharp share price slide so far this year.

Logistics firm Wincanton PLC has been promoted for a likely short-lived stint on the FTSE 250. The company on Monday accepted a new GBP604.7 million takeover bid from CEVA Logistics UK Rose Ltd, a subsidiary of shipping and logistics company CMA CGM.

Infrastructure Kier Group PLC joins Wincanton among the FTSE 250s, with the duo replacing IT-focused professional services provider FDM Group Holdings PLC and oil and gas explorer Tullow Oil PLC.

FTSE Russell confirmed on Wednesday that the following changes will take effect to its UK indices from the market open on Monday, March 15, after completing its quarterly review.
